Solihull Metropolitan Borough Council is seeking an enthusiastic Assistant Category Manager to join the Corporate Procurement Service.

The role supports Category Managers and Strategic Procurement Business Partners, delivering procurement services across the Council and gaining hands-on experience.

Hybrid and flexible working are available, with a strong emphasis on data analysis, stakeholder engagement and value for money in a public sector context.

Prepare for Behavioural Questions

Entry-level roles often focus on your potential rather than extensive experience. Get ready for behavioural questions that explore how you handle teamwork or problem-solving.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ses and relate them back to any group projects or internships you've done.
